Top 3 Best 40504 Kentucky Public Preschools (2024)

For the 2024 school year, there are 3 public preschools serving 1,444 students in 40504, KY.
The top ranked public preschools in 40504, KY are Picadome Elementary School, James Lane Allen Elementary School and Cardinal Valley Elementary School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Public preschools in zipcode 40504 have an average math proficiency score of 26% (versus the Kentucky public pre school average of 39%), and reading proficiency score of 32% (versus the 47% statewide average). Pre schools in 40504, KY have an average ranking of 2/10, which is in the bottom 50% of Kentucky public pre schools.
Minority enrollment is 72%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is more than the Kentucky public preschool average of 22% (majority Black and Hispanic).
